Transaction fbb210bb5889eea4c2d26487609a7082c05f54ccf7a9897ed7e2176476833277
1 Input
1 Output
-
fbb210bb5889eea4c2d26487609a7082c05f54ccf7a9897ed7e2176476833277:0
- value
- 585599
- script pubkey
- OP_0 OP_PUSHBYTES_20 4650120fd076eab6660538c93b636223f05056fe
- address
- bc1qgegpyr7swm4tves98rynkcmzy0c9q4h7ar9zqt